I have just filed a answer for an unlawful detainer and i want to know how to file for dismissal due to improper service?
Samuel's answer
|
Answered on September 17, 2018
You should have filed a motion to quash service, not an answer. At this point you have appeared in the case. You can raise the issue at trial.
